Summary of the Proposed Project

    Natural proposes to abandon the Herscher Northwest Storage Field 
with its certificated maximum inventory of 18.5 billion cubic feet 
(Bcf) located in Kankakee County, Illinois. Natural concludes that in 
light of the marginal well performance over the years, geologic 
uncertainty, and new Pipeline and Hazardous Materials Safety 
Administration Regulations, it is no longer practicable to operate the 
storage field.
    Natural proposes to abandon:
     In place 19 injection/withdrawal wells by permanently 
plugging and capping;
     In place 16.15 miles of 4- to 16-inch-diameter associated 
pipeline laterals in the storage field by grouting and capping;
     in place 13 non-jurisdictional observation wells by 
plugging;
     in place one non-jurisdictional salt water disposal well 
by plugging;
     in place approximately 15.3 Bcf of non-recoverable cushion 
gas;
     by removal the 330-horsepower Compressor Station 202 
including its building, compressor unit, concrete piers and concrete 
foundation; and
     by removal all storage field auxiliary surface facilities 
including, but not limited to, aboveground well head piping, slug 
catchers, the water gathering system and methanol distribution systems, 
corrosion monitors, rectifiers and ground beds.
    Natural requests certification by May, 2018, and expects to perform 
its abandonment activities over a four-year period (2018-2021).

Land Requirements for Construction

    Natural would limit is construction activities to 54 acres of its 
existing rights-of-way and would restore all workspace to pre-
abandonment conditions. Approximately 14 acres would be retained as 
permanent easements to permit Natural to maintain the abandoned 
facilities.

The EA Process

    The National Environmental Policy Act (NEPA) requires the 
Commission to take into account the environmental impacts that could 
result from an action whenever it considers the issuance of a 
Certificate of Public Convenience and Necessity. NEPA also requires us 
\2\ to discover and address concerns the public may have about 
proposals. This process is referred to as scoping. The main goal of the 
scoping process is to focus the analysis in the EA on the important 
environmental issues. By this notice, the Commission requests public 
comments on the scope of the issues to address in the EA. We will 
consider all filed comments during the preparation of the EA.

Consultations Under Section 106 of the National Historic Preservation 
Act

    In accordance with the Advisory Council on Historic Preservation's 
implementing regulations for section 106 of the National Historic 
Preservation Act, we are using this notice to initiate consultation 
with the applicable State Historic Preservation Office (SHPO), and to 
solicit their views and those of other government agencies, interested 
Indian tribes, and the public on the project's potential effects on 
historic properties.\4\ We will define the project-specific Area of 
Potential Effects (APE) in consultation with the SHPO as the project 
develops. On natural gas facility projects, the APE at a minimum 
encompasses all areas subject to ground disturbance (examples include 
construction right-of-way, contractor/pipe storage yards, compressor 
stations, and access roads). Our EA for this project will document our 
findings on the impacts on historic properties and summarize the status 
of consultations under section 106.

Becoming an Intervenor

    In addition to involvement in the EA scoping process, you may want 
to become an ``intervenor'' which is an official party to the 
Commission's proceeding. Intervenors play a more formal role in the 
process and are able to file briefs, appear at hearings, and be heard 
by the courts if they choose to appeal the Commission's final ruling. 
An intervenor formally participates in the proceeding by filing a 
request to intervene. Instructions for becoming an intervenor are in
